My Brother Begged for $40,000 for His Wife’s Urgent Surgery – Then I Drove past a Mansion with a ‘Sold’ Sign and My Knees Buckled

My younger brother Derek called me in a panic, begging for $40,000 to cover his wife Amanda’s supposedly life-saving heart surgery. He insisted she would die without it and promised to pay me back, showing me a pale, struggling Amanda over FaceTime. Without hesitation, I emptied the savings I’d been putting aside for my own wedding, believing I was saving a life. My fiancée left me a week later, frustrated that we couldn’t have a wedding immediately, but I told myself it was worth it—because I had helped someone in dire need. I thought I was being a selfless brother, giving everything to protect a loved one.

Two weeks later, reality hit me like a punch. While delivering a countertop in Oakwood Heights, I saw Derek’s car parked in front of a massive mansion, Amanda laughing and glowing as if nothing had happened. My $40,000 hadn’t gone toward surgery—it had been used as a down payment for their new home. Photos on Amanda’s Instagram confirmed it, mocking my gullibility. I decided to confront them with a lawyer, but before I even arrived, I witnessed Amanda furiously yelling at Derek, breaking up with him. Karma had intervened before I needed to act. The experience left me shaken but enlightened: blind trust can be exploited, and deception often carries its own consequences. I learned that generosity without verification can make you a victim, yet sometimes life has its own way of delivering justice, even before you intervene. It was a harsh lesson in trust, betrayal, and the power of consequences.
